| Description | House Bill 2279 Would Restrict Incompatibility As Grounds For Divorce
POSTED: 11:41 am CST January 4, 2010
OKLAHOMA CITY -- An Oklahoma state legislator plans to introduce an act that would make some divorces illegal.
Scheduled for introduction in the 2010 legislative session by state Rep. Sally Kern, R-Oklahoma City, House Bill 2279 would restrict the "use of incompatibility as a ground for divorce" in Oklahoma.
The bill would not allow for divorce on the basis of incompatibility if:
* There are living minor children of the marriage
* The parties have been married 10 years or longer
* Either party files a written objection to the granting of a divorce
If passed, the act would become effective on Nov. 1. |
